Output c80d87172491b020251672c74f580e8905f95695d559b561d291cb30dc2725a6:0

value
757308
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 53932d611a5c98df1571d4cbf9ba6c47b3b9fac2 OP_EQUALVERIFY OP_CHECKSIG
address
18cuPyh4rDHjhawAF2NSKyYCuEfMJddvPH
transaction
c80d87172491b020251672c74f580e8905f95695d559b561d291cb30dc2725a6
spent
true